summaryrefslogtreecommitdiffstats
path: root/src/com/android/settings/cmstats/ReportingService.java
diff options
context:
space:
mode:
Diffstat (limited to 'src/com/android/settings/cmstats/ReportingService.java')
-rw-r--r--src/com/android/settings/cmstats/ReportingService.java10
1 files changed, 0 insertions, 10 deletions
diff --git a/src/com/android/settings/cmstats/ReportingService.java b/src/com/android/settings/cmstats/ReportingService.java
index 5c876b9..f04786d 100644
--- a/src/com/android/settings/cmstats/ReportingService.java
+++ b/src/com/android/settings/cmstats/ReportingService.java
@@ -34,8 +34,6 @@ public class ReportingService extends IntentService {
/* package */ static final String TAG = "CMStats";
private static final boolean DEBUG = Log.isLoggable(TAG, Log.DEBUG);
- public static final String EXTRA_OPTING_OUT = "cmstats::opt_out";
-
public ReportingService() {
super(ReportingService.class.getSimpleName());
}
@@ -50,14 +48,12 @@ public class ReportingService extends IntentService {
String deviceCountry = Utilities.getCountryCode(getApplicationContext());
String deviceCarrier = Utilities.getCarrier(getApplicationContext());
String deviceCarrierId = Utilities.getCarrierId(getApplicationContext());
- boolean optOut = intent.getBooleanExtra(EXTRA_OPTING_OUT, false);
final int cmOrgJobId = AnonymousStats.getNextJobId(getApplicationContext());
if (DEBUG) Log.d(TAG, "scheduling job id: " + cmOrgJobId);
PersistableBundle cmBundle = new PersistableBundle();
- cmBundle.putBoolean(StatsUploadJobService.KEY_OPT_OUT, optOut);
cmBundle.putString(StatsUploadJobService.KEY_DEVICE_NAME, deviceName);
cmBundle.putString(StatsUploadJobService.KEY_UNIQUE_ID, deviceId);
cmBundle.putString(StatsUploadJobService.KEY_VERSION, deviceVersion);
@@ -79,12 +75,6 @@ public class ReportingService extends IntentService {
.setPersisted(true)
.build());
- if (optOut) {
- // we've successfully scheduled the opt out.
- CMSettings.Secure.putIntForUser(getContentResolver(),
- CMSettings.Secure.STATS_COLLECTION_REPORTED, 1, UserHandle.USER_OWNER);
- }
-
// reschedule
AnonymousStats.updateLastSynced(this);
ReportingServiceManager.setAlarm(this);